WebRaccoon eyes is the black and blue discoloration around the eyes that can occur after a blow to the head. The medical term for this condition is periorbital ecchymosis. Raccoon eyes can also be caused by internal bleeding, which puts pressure on the blood vessels around the eyes. This can happen if there is a head injury or if there is bleeding ... WebRaccoon eyes (also known in the United Kingdom and Ireland as mejval eyes) or periorbital ecchymosis is a sign of basal skull fracture or subgaleal hematoma, a craniotomy that ruptured the meninges, or (rarely) certain cancers. WebDoctors sometimes call raccoon eyes periorbital ecchymosis. "Periorbital" means "around the eyes." "Ecchymosis" is a change in color. Raccoon eyes can appear after an injury or illness that causes ...
